In this episode of Agents of Nonprofit, I welcome Mariah Monique, founder of Sponsorship Catalyst, to discuss how nonprofits can elevate corporate sponsorships from transactional support to mission-aligned, long-term partnerships. From choosing the right sponsors to knowing when to walk away, this conversation is packed with practical advice on diversifying revenue streams, understanding audience psychographics, and building relationships rooted in mutual value and trust.

Topics We Cover:

  • Why corporate sponsorships should be strategic partnerships, not one-time donations
  • How the pandemic sparked a need for revenue diversification in nonprofits
  • The “pie” metaphor for funding sources—and why over-reliance is risky
  • What makes a sponsorship offer valuable to both nonprofits and sponsors
  • The power of mission alignment and saying no to the wrong sponsorships
  • How to identify and evaluate corporate partners based on brand values
  • The shift in language from “please donate” to “partner with us”
  • Why understanding your audience’s psychographics unlocks better partnerships
